1 APT5017BVFR   Power MOS V is a new generation of high voltage N-Channel enhancement mode power MOSFETs.

APT5017BVFR 500V 30A 0.170Ω POWER MOS V ® FREDFET TO-247 Power MOS V® is a new generation of high voltage N-Channel enhancement mode power MOSFETs. This new technology minimizes the JFET effect, increases packing density and reduces the on-resistance. Power MOS V® also achieves faster switch
